Anyway, I began with Michael today as my coach and we worked on slating. Slating is when an actor or actress (such as myself) introduces themself in front of a camera or agent. They say their name, age, where they live, and what agency they are apart of. Sounds easy, right? It was actually fairly extensive. You have to envelop the essence of who you are in that short segment with your body language and voice, infusing your actions with your personality.
